Microsoft introduced a fully redesigned Start menu & a new taskbar design on Windows 11.

This small addition can help you organize your apps in the Windows 11 Start Menu.

If you are using an older build, update it to the latest version and follow the steps.

All Apps

First, pick the Windows 11 Start button.

On the Start menu, punch theAll Apps.

  1. you gotta pin your favorite apps to the Start Menu.

‘Pin to Start’

To pin an installed app,right-clickon the app name and select thePin to Startoption.

After pinning the apps, it’s possible for you to put them in a folder.

After pinning all your favorite apps to the start menu, you could create a folder.

drag an app onto another one

To create a folder, you mustdrag an app onto another one.

  1. you could drag and drop many apps into a single folder on the Start menu.

This is how you’re free to create app folders in Windows 11 Start Menu.

How to Rename App Folder in the Start Menu?

Well, its pretty easy to rename app folders in the Start Menu.

For that, bring up the Start menu and the app folder you want to rename.

drag all the apps out of the folder

The folder will open and will show you all the apps it has.

On the top, you will have an option to rename the app folder.

key in in the name and shut the folder.
